CONE STAR

Counter Flow Fine Screen

Fine screens are used for the mechanical pre-treatment in waste water treatment plants. The major task of fine screens is reliable removing of inorganic solid materials. The CONE STAR is working according to the counter flow principle. Bigger solids than the spacing are hold back by the screen basket and organic materials are washed out by the passing wastewater. To ensure a reliable cleaning of the screening area the screen basket is automatically cleaned by a special cleaning cycle. The cleaning cycle works without any moving parts like rake cleaner! The CONE STAR is usually installed in the rectangular channels with an inclination of 30° against horizontal.  


Screening:  
The CONE STAR works with a screen basket that is driven in combination with the screw conveyor by the same engine.  
The rotation (see Fig. 02) of the basket ensures the reliable wash out of organic materials and the cleaning of the screening surface by the fixed washing device. The cleaning cycle works without wear intensive mechanical parts like rake cleaner or wiper.

Cleaning cycle:  
If the water level rises to a preset level, the cleaning cycle will get activated! The screen basket will rotate 720° in the wastewater to wash out organic content from the screenings. Inside the screen basket 3 radial blades are mounted that lift up floating screenings by the rotation of the screen basket! After completing the second rotation the magnetic valve of the back washing device opens. Water with pressure between 2,5 and 4 bars cleans the screen by using an increase of the velocity between the wedges. The screenings are washed out of organics again and fall down into the opening of the screw conveyor by impulse of the water and gravity.  


Dewatering and pressing:  

To minimize the quantity for easy handling and expenses for disposal in further progress the screenings should mostly be dry. Therefore the CONE STAR is equipped with a dewatering and pressing device. The screw conveyor can discharge either to a belt conveyor, a container or an optional bagging device.


Emergency overflow:
 

In case of a power blackout an optional overflow-coarse-screen provides a mechanical pre-treatment until the breakdown is eliminated.


Overload protection
:
To protect CONE STAR components against damage, the gear motor is controlled and switched off by overload control. This overload control works with electrical or mechanical devices.



Service/Maintenance:

Most of the CONE STAR components are made of 1.4301/AISI 304 or 1.4571/AISI 316. The bearings of the screw conveyor are reliable sealed against waste water.

The special design of the CONE STAR enables to swing it out of the tank into maintenance position. The maintenance staff doesn’t need to move down in the channel to make inspection or service at the screen it selves. So a high quality of service is ensured because the maintenance is able to work in upright position.  


Installation:  
The
CONE STAR will be delivered ready for operation, completely installed & tested. At the site the CONE STAR has to be installed into the channel.


Sizing:

The CONE STAR is designed for channels bigger than 1000 mm. The spacing of the mesh is available in various sizes. The length of the screw conveyor is depending on the depth of the cannel and the discharge height.
